The origin of coffee

Coffee is a drink that originated in Africa. It is said that the first people to discover coffee were Ethiopian shepherds. They noticed that when their sheep ate a kind of red fruit, they were energetic and did not need to rest. So they tried to boil these fruits and drink them. This is the beginning of the birth of coffee.

Preparation method

There are many ways to make coffee. Here are some common ones:

Drip coffee: This is one of the most common and simple methods of making coffee. Simply put the ground coffee into the filter and pour in the appropriate amount of boiling water.

French press: This is a more traditional and classic method. Mix the ground coffee with an appropriate amount of boiling water, and then use a press rod to squeeze the coffee out.

Espresso: This is the Italian style of preparation, using special equipment to produce a high concentration, strong taste and rich foam.

Health Benefits

Besides being delicious, drinking coffee in moderation can provide many health benefits:

Refresh your mind: Because it contains a certain degree of stimulant (i.e. caffeine), drinking a cup or two of coffee can improve alertness, concentration and reaction time.


Antioxidants: Scientists have found that when consumed in moderation, the antioxidants in coffee may help reduce the risk of chronic diseases, such as heart disease and certain cancers.

Promote intestinal health: Coffee can also stimulate intestinal movement, promote digestion and bowel movements. This is very important for preventing constipation and maintaining intestinal health.
